🔬 Understanding the Medicinal Chemistry Scientist Role

In higher education, a Medicinal Chemistry Scientist is a specialized researcher who applies chemical principles to discover and develop new pharmaceutical agents. This position involves the design, synthesis, and optimization of molecules that can treat diseases, making it a cornerstone of drug discovery in university laboratories. Unlike broader Scientist roles, Medicinal Chemistry Scientists focus intensely on the interface between chemistry and biology, turning hypotheses into potential therapies.

The meaning of this role centers on innovation: scientists here create compounds with desired biological activity while minimizing side effects. For instance, they might develop novel inhibitors for cancer cell growth or antibiotics resistant to bacterial mutations. This work demands creativity and precision, often conducted in multidisciplinary teams with biologists and pharmacologists.

Historical Evolution of Medicinal Chemistry

Medicinal Chemistry emerged in the late 19th century when chemists like Felix Hoffmann synthesized aspirin at Bayer in 1899, marking the birth of modern pharmaceuticals. The field advanced during World War II with sulfa drugs and penicillin, shifting from trial-and-error to rational design. By the 1980s, computer-aided drug design revolutionized the process, exemplified by the 2024 Nobel Prize in Chemistry awarded to David Baker, Demis Hassabis, and John Jumper for AI-enabled protein structure prediction—tools now vital for predicting drug-target interactions. Today, it drives responses to global challenges like antimicrobial resistance and pandemics.

Required Academic Qualifications

A PhD in Medicinal Chemistry, Organic Chemistry, Pharmaceutical Sciences, or a closely related field is essential for Medicinal Chemistry Scientist jobs. This advanced degree, typically requiring 4-6 years post-bachelor's, equips candidates with deep knowledge in synthetic methods and bioassays. Postdoctoral training (1-3 years) is highly recommended, allowing hands-on experience in cutting-edge labs and leading to first-author publications.

Research Focus and Expertise Needed

Core expertise lies in drug design pipelines: hit identification, lead optimization, and preclinical testing. Scientists specialize in areas like small-molecule therapeutics for oncology or neurology, using techniques such as fragment-based screening. Proficiency in structure-activity relationship (SAR) analysis—studying how molecular changes affect potency—is crucial for iterative improvements.

Key Skills and Competencies

Medicinal Chemistry Scientists excel through a blend of technical and soft skills:

  • Synthetic chemistry: Multi-step organic reactions under inert atmospheres
  • Analytical techniques: NMR, LC-MS, X-ray crystallography for structure elucidation
  • Computational tools: Molecular docking software like AutoDock or Glide
  • Problem-solving: Troubleshooting failed syntheses or unexpected assay results
  • Communication: Presenting at conferences and writing grant proposals

Definitions

Medicinal Chemistry: The discipline focused on designing, synthesizing, and developing chemical entities that become pharmaceutical drugs, emphasizing efficacy, safety, and manufacturability.

Structure-Activity Relationship (SAR): A method correlating chemical structures with biological activities to guide drug optimization.

Hit-to-Lead: The process advancing initial active compounds (hits) into viable drug candidates (leads) through iterative testing.
